Ladder Logic Diagnostics & Troubleshooting, is the third installment of the series “PLC Programming – Using RSLogix 500” This book, together with, Basic Programming Concepts and Advanced Programming Concepts, serves as an instructional guide for developing a practical and more comprehensive knowledge of PLC ladder logic programming.
In Diagnostics & Troubleshooting, you will
•The Processor status LED’s and their interpretation.
•Discussion on the Status File and its use in finding and correcting faults.
•Using the Search and Data Monitoring tools and functions.
•How to perform online editing.
•How to understand and use “fault routine” ladder logic files.
•How to add Symbols, Descriptions, and Comments to your ladder logic program.
•Understanding the use of forces and how they are executed within the program scan.
•Importing and exporting a program database.
•Building a documentation database using the “.csv” format template.
•Building fault routines for specific faults.
•Developing good programming techniques.
The main objectives of this series are to provide a practical resource for those new to PLC and ladder logic programming. Learn the skills necessary to do your own programming and be able to quickly go online with the PLC controllers on the factory floor for troubleshooting purposes.
The author’s career experience of 30+ years has been in industrial electronics and electrical power distribution, while his educational background is in technical education. Perhaps for these reasons, this book is written in the clear, concise and easy to understand language of someone who understands the work from the “shop floor” perspective of the technician.
